Affiliate Marketing for Beginners: How to Start the Right Way in 2025

 

Learn how to start affiliate marketing the right way in 2025. Discover step-by-step how to join programs like Amazon Associates, promote products, and earn online income.

Affiliate Marketing for Beginners: How to Start the Right Way in 2025

If you’ve ever wondered how people make money online simply by recommending products they love, let me introduce you to affiliate marketing.

Affiliate marketing is one of the most accessible and rewarding ways to earn income online. You don’t need your own product, a big audience, or expensive tools. All you need is a platform to share recommendations, like a blog, YouTube channel, or social media, and a willingness to learn how to do it the right way.

In this beginner-friendly guide, you’ll learn what affiliate marketing is, how it works, how to get started, and the best programs to join (including a detailed look at Amazon Associates, the world’s largest affiliate network). By the end, you’ll know exactly how to take your first steps toward building your own online income stream.

What Is Affiliate Marketing?

At its core, affiliate marketing is a performance-based income model where you earn a commission by promoting someone else’s products or services.

Here’s how it works in simple terms:

  1. You join an affiliate program (for example, Amazon Associates).
  2. You choose a product or service you want to recommend.
  3. The program gives you a unique tracking link.
  4. You share that link on your blog, social media, or newsletter.
  5. When someone buys through your link, you earn a commission.

It’s a win-win model; the company gets more customers and you earn for helping connect people to something useful.

Unlike traditional sales jobs, affiliate marketing doesn’t require you to handle customer service, shipping, or inventory. You focus on content and trust, helping your audience solve problems by recommending tools, books, or services that genuinely help them.

Why Affiliate Marketing Is Perfect for Beginners

Affiliate marketing is one of the easiest and most flexible ways to start earning online, especially if you already have (or plan to build) a blog or social media following.

Why is it suitable for beginners?

  • Low startup costs: You can start for free, no need for your own products.
  • Passive income potential: Once your links are set up, they can generate income while you sleep.
  • Scalable: As your traffic and audience grow, your earnings increase automatically.
  • Flexible: You can promote products in any niche, from tech gadgets and finance tools to beauty and parenting.

If you already have a blog (or are setting one up, see our Beginner Checklist: How to Start a Blog for Long-Term Income), affiliate marketing is the natural next step to start monetizing your content.

How Affiliate Marketing Works (Step by Step)

Let’s break down the process so you can see how simple it really is.

Step 1: Choose a Niche

Your niche is the topic your content focuses on. It’s much easier to succeed when you pick a niche you’re passionate about or have experience in.

For example:

  • A stay-at-home parent might choose budgeting and family finance.
  • A student could focus on productivity tools and learning resources.
  • A blogger might choose digital entrepreneurship or passive income.

Choosing a niche helps you attract a consistent audience and find affiliate products that align with your readers’ interests.

Step 2: Pick an Affiliate Platform

You’ll need to sign up with one or more affiliate programs that match your niche. Let’s look at a few great options for beginners.

1. Amazon Associates (Best for Beginners)

Amazon Associates is one of the most popular affiliate programs in the world, and for good reason.

It’s beginner-friendly, trusted globally, and offers millions of products to promote. Whether you’re writing about books, home gadgets, or digital tools, there’s something for every niche.

How it works:

  • Sign up for a free Amazon Associates account.
  • Once approved, you can generate unique affiliate links for any product sold on Amazon.
  • You share those links on your blog, YouTube, or social media.
  • If someone clicks your link and buys any product within 24 hours, you earn a commission.

Commissions typically range from 1% to 10%, depending on the category. It might sound small, but remember, millions of people shop on Amazon daily and you earn from all qualifying purchases, not just the product you linked to.

📘 Example:
If you recommend a budgeting book on your blog and your reader clicks through and ends up buying a laptop or household item during that same session, you’ll still earn a commission from the entire purchase.

Pros:

  • Huge product range
  • High trust factor
  • Easy integration with blogs, YouTube, and social media

Cons:

  • Low commission rates for some categories
  • Strict compliance policies e.g. you must disclose affiliate links

To get started, visit Amazon Associates Central and follow their onboarding tutorial.

2. ShareASale

ShareASale hosts thousands of affiliate programs in different niches, from finance to fashion and more. Once you join, you can apply to individual merchants and start promoting products.

This platform is ideal if you want to promote digital services, tools, or e-commerce brands.

3. Impact

Impact is another top platform that connects you with major brands like Canva, Skillshare, and Airbnb. It is a bit more advanced, but worth joining once you’re comfortable with affiliate marketing basics.

4. CJ Affiliate (Commission Junction)

CJ Affiliate is one of the oldest and most respected affiliate networks. It’s great for bloggers who want to partner with established companies and global brands.

Once you have built an audience by being consistent, you can check this platform out.

Step 3: Create Valuable Content

Affiliate marketing isn’t about spamming links, it’s about helping people solve problems through honest recommendations.

The key to success is creating useful, search-optimized content that naturally includes your affiliate links.

Examples of content that converts:

  • Product reviews: “Best Budgeting Apps of 2025”
  • Comparison posts: “ConvertKit vs. Mailchimp: Which Is Better for Bloggers?”
  • Tutorials: “How to Start Affiliate Marketing with Amazon Step-by-Step”
  • Resource pages: “My Favorite Tools for Earning Passive Income”

For every product you promote, explain why you recommend it, how you use it, and how it benefits your reader. Transparency builds trust and trust drives sales.

Step 4: Build Your Platform

You’ll need a place to share your content - ideally, a blog or website.

If you haven’t already set one up, our guide Beginner Checklist: How to Start a Blog for Long-Term Income walks you through everything from hosting and domain setup to design and SEO.

Once your blog is live, you can publish posts, add affiliate links, and start attracting organic traffic from Google.

You can also promote affiliate links through:

📌 Pro Tip: Just remember to follow each platform’s disclosure rules when sharing affiliate links.

Step 5: Disclose Your Affiliate Links

Transparency is essential in affiliate marketing. Always disclose when your post contains affiliate links. Not only is it ethical, but it’s also required by law in most countries.

You can use a simple disclaimer like this at the top or bottom of your posts:

This post contains affiliate links. If you purchase through them, I may earn a small commission at no extra cost to you. I only recommend products I truly believe in.”

Search engines like Google and affiliate platforms appreciate this transparency; it helps maintain credibility and trust.

Step 6: Track and Optimize

Affiliate marketing is data-driven. Once your links are live, use tools like Google Analytics, Amazon Associates dashboard, or your affiliate platform’s analytics to see which links perform best.

Pay attention to:

  • Which pages or posts drive the most clicks
  • What products convert best
  • Where your traffic comes from

Use this information to create more of what works. For instance, if your “Best Productivity Tools for Bloggers” post converts well, create follow-ups like “Top 10 Blogging Tools for 2025.”

How Long Does It Take to Earn from Affiliate Marketing?

Affiliate marketing isn’t a get-rich-quick system. Like blogging, it takes time to build traffic, trust, and consistent sales.

Many beginners start seeing results within 3-6 months, especially if they post regularly, optimize for SEO, and promote products that genuinely help their readers.

Over time, as your blog and audience grow, your affiliate income becomes semi-passive, meaning you’ll continue earning from older posts that keep ranking in search engines.

📌 Tips for Long-Term Affiliate Marketing Success

  • Focus on value first. Always aim to help your reader, not just sell.
  • Test products yourself whenever possible to give authentic reviews.
  • Stay updated - affiliate terms and commission rates can change.
  • Build your email list - subscribers are more likely to buy through your links than random visitors.
  • Diversify income - combine affiliate marketing with other blog monetization strategies like digital products or sponsored posts.

For more ideas, check out our in-depth post: Monetize Your Blog for Long-Term Income.

Summing up

Affiliate marketing is one of the most reliable, beginner-friendly paths to earning online income. It doesn’t require huge investments, just honesty, consistency, and a genuine desire to help your audience.

Start small, pick products you believe in, and focus on building trust through valuable content. Over time, those small commissions add up to a powerful source of passive income.

And if you haven’t yet built your foundation, begin today:
👉 Start your blog with our Beginner Checklist, then learn how to grow your email list for monetization success, and finally apply the strategies in this post to start earning with affiliate marketing.

Your online income journey starts with one link, make it count.

💌 Ready to Turn Your Blog into a Real Income Stream?

Don’t stop here, keep building your momentum! Join our free newsletter and get instant access to practical strategies, time-saving tools, and step-by-step tips to grow your income streams and start earning consistently even if you’re just getting started.

👉 Click here to subscribe

Start learning, start earning, and let’s make 2025 the year your income streams grow.

 


Comments